Output 9eaaa8bd602ebb1e95790278d05db123c326e1c521c99c76924cfe64739ef4e3:57

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 58dd3dd373b0e9968004682cfb5af727aa3ac677
address
tb1qtrwnm5mnkr5edqqydqk0kkhhy74r43nh269xm2
transaction
9eaaa8bd602ebb1e95790278d05db123c326e1c521c99c76924cfe64739ef4e3
confirmations
27361
spent
true